Is a VEBA account considered an HSA or MSA,or neither?

Wifes employer has an account that works like an HSA but only the employer can put money in it. Turbotax asks what type of account we have and Veba isn't a choice.

These are typically known as Health Reimbursement Arrangements (HRAs), funded exclusively with employer contributions.  If this is a VEBA, the employees sometimes make contributions to a tax-exempt trust as well.  In either case, the answer is neither.
